Class AccessMetadata.Builder (4.43.0)

public static final class AccessMetadata.Builder extends GeneratedMessageV3.Builder<AccessMetadata.Builder> implements AccessMetadataOrBuilder

The access metadata for a particular region. This can be applied if the org policy for the given project disallows a particular region.

Protobuf type google.cloud.speech.v2.AccessMetadata

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public AccessMetadata.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
AccessMetadata.Builder
Overrides

build()

public AccessMetadata build()
Returns
Type Description
AccessMetadata

buildPartial()

public AccessMetadata buildPartial()
Returns
Type Description
AccessMetadata

clear()

public AccessMetadata.Builder clear()
Returns
Type Description
AccessMetadata.Builder
Overrides

clearConstraintType()

public AccessMetadata.Builder clearConstraintType()

Describes the different types of constraints that are applied.

.google.cloud.speech.v2.AccessMetadata.ConstraintType constraint_type = 1;

Returns
Type Description
AccessMetadata.Builder

This builder for chaining.

clearField(Descriptors.FieldDescriptor field)

public AccessMetadata.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Name Description
field FieldDescriptor
Returns
Type Description
AccessMetadata.Builder
Overrides

clearOneof(Descriptors.OneofDescriptor oneof)

public AccessMetadata.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Name Description
oneof OneofDescriptor
Returns
Type Description
AccessMetadata.Builder
Overrides

clone()

public AccessMetadata.Builder clone()
Returns
Type Description
AccessMetadata.Builder
Overrides

getConstraintType()

public AccessMetadata.ConstraintType getConstraintType()

Describes the different types of constraints that are applied.

.google.cloud.speech.v2.AccessMetadata.ConstraintType constraint_type = 1;

Returns
Type Description
AccessMetadata.ConstraintType

The constraintType.

getConstraintTypeValue()

public int getConstraintTypeValue()

Describes the different types of constraints that are applied.

.google.cloud.speech.v2.AccessMetadata.ConstraintType constraint_type = 1;

Returns
Type Description
int

The enum numeric value on the wire for constraintType.

getDefaultInstanceForType()

public AccessMetadata getDefaultInstanceForType()
Returns
Type Description
AccessMetadata

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From(AccessMetadata other)

public AccessMetadata.Builder mergeFrom(AccessMetadata other)
Parameter
Name Description
other AccessMetadata
Returns
Type Description
AccessMetadata.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public AccessMetadata.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
AccessMetadata.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public AccessMetadata.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
AccessMetadata.Builder
Overrides

mergeUnknownFields(UnknownFieldSet unknownFields)

public final AccessMetadata.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
AccessMetadata.Builder
Overrides

setConstraintType(AccessMetadata.ConstraintType value)

public AccessMetadata.Builder setConstraintType(AccessMetadata.ConstraintType value)

Describes the different types of constraints that are applied.

.google.cloud.speech.v2.AccessMetadata.ConstraintType constraint_type = 1;

Parameter
Name Description
value AccessMetadata.ConstraintType

The constraintType to set.

Returns
Type Description
AccessMetadata.Builder

This builder for chaining.

setConstraintTypeValue(int value)

public AccessMetadata.Builder setConstraintTypeValue(int value)

Describes the different types of constraints that are applied.

.google.cloud.speech.v2.AccessMetadata.ConstraintType constraint_type = 1;

Parameter
Name Description
value int

The enum numeric value on the wire for constraintType to set.

Returns
Type Description
AccessMetadata.Builder

This builder for chaining.

setField(Descriptors.FieldDescriptor field, Object value)

public AccessMetadata.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Name Description
field FieldDescriptor
value Object
Returns
Type Description
AccessMetadata.Builder
Overrides

set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)

public AccessMetadata.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Name Description
field FieldDescriptor
index int
value Object
Returns
Type Description
AccessMetadata.Builder
Overrides

setUnknownFields(UnknownFieldSet unknownFields)

public final AccessMetadata.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Name Description
unknownFields UnknownFieldSet
Returns
Type Description
AccessMetadata.Builder
Overrides